Abstract: The possibility of adjusting the plasmon absorption of nanostructured SERS substrates to the wavelength of exciting laser radiation in the range of 530–620 nm is demonstrated. Characteristic patterns of changes in the optical properties of SERS substrates with changes in the morphology of metal nanoparticles on surfaces of silicon oxide are established. © 2021, Allerton Press, Inc.
